Actually the EA-6B and A-6E work quite well in FS2004...I use them all
the time on the 20 or 30 carriers that I have positioned
around the world.

There are also tons of F-14's and F/A-18's available in the
file library here and at Avsim. Just do a bit of searching.

Looking at my 700+ aircraft in my inventory, I also see a
E2-C, several F4U's , F-4 Phantoms and a C-2A. Many of these
are FS2004 planes but as I said above, even the FS2002
aircraft look and work fine in FS2004 for the most part.
